Subject: Re: [xtm-wg] Topic Naming Constraint question



* Jan Algermissen
| 
| That really expresses the basic problem I think: Scoping should be
| used in order to express the extend of validity a topic
| characteristic assignment has. So, how do you scope if you want to
| express that a name is in fact a valid characteristic in any
| context? The problem comes in, if ones starts scoping *only* to
| avoid beeing merged.

Exactly, and one of my complaints about the TNC is precisely that it
forces you to do this in every non-trivial topic map.
 
| This applies to my example also: Amazonas is a valid name for Amazon
| State and it does not feel natural to say it is only valid in the
| context of politics.

I agree, but see Steve's suggestion.
 
| My question:
| 
| Does the TNC apply if topics have the same name in the same scope
| but different PSIs ?

It would have been perfect if it were so, but unfortunately it is
not. (See Steve's reply.)
